What to check before for buildings near subway lines in Ocean Hill

  • Prioritize commute fit: confirm which subway lines are actually walkable from the building, and check realistic transfer times at the hours you travel.
  • Use the rated-building context: Ocean Hill has an average building rating of 2.8/5 across 16 rated buildings—then read the specific feedback that matches your priorities.
  • Confirm the full move-in picture: ask about deposits, broker fees, utility responsibility, and any required documents before applying.
  • Check the lease and renewal details (timing, rent adjustments, and renewal terms) in writing; don’t rely on online summaries for final numbers.
  • If you need access or accommodations, ask the super/management about building entry, elevators, and any constraints related to stairs or hallways before viewing.
